How to fill out the INSTANT BINGO FUNDRAISING CONTRACT - Ohio Revised Code online

Filling out the Instant Bingo Fundraising Contract is an essential step for charitable organizations wishing to conduct instant bingo fundraising events, compliant with Ohio law. This guide provides clear instructions to help users complete this contract effectively and ensure all necessary information is accurately conveyed.

Follow the steps to complete the contract online.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the online editor.
  2. In the first field, provide the name of the fundraiser (Lessor/Owner) who will manage the bingo event. This could be an individual or an organization that holds the rights to the location.
  3. In the next field, fill in the name of the charitable organization that intends to hold the instant bingo. This section identifies the party that will benefit from the fundraising efforts.
  4. Enter the effective date of the contract, noting the day, month, and year on which the contract becomes active.
  5. Specify the location details where the bingo will be conducted. Clearly write the name of the location, street address, county, city, state, and zip code.
  6. Provide a detailed description of the obligations and warranties that both parties must agree to, ensuring that the charitable organization can legally conduct instant bingo and that the fundraiser complies with applicable laws.
  7. Complete all sections related to the obligations of the charitable organization and the fundraiser. Review the requirements carefully, ensuring compliance with the Ohio Revised Code.
  8. Once all fields are completed correctly, ensure both parties sign the contract and print their names and titles.
  9. Save changes to the completed contract. You can then download, print, or share the finalized document as needed.

Under Ohio law, only charitable organizations can hold raffles. Businesses and individuals are forbidden from holding raffles. You can consider approaching a particular charity to discuss whether that charity is interested in running, organizing and overseeing a raffle that you can support within your business.

In Ohio, qualified veterans and fraternal organizations may be eligible to conduct electronic instant bingo. Electronic instant bingo was legalized in June 2021 and is a modernization of traditional paper pull tabs.

Initial Registration Agency:Ohio Attorney GeneralFiling Method:Online only.Agency Fee:Fees vary by type of games offered. $200 for bingo and as much as $5,000 for instant bingo, depending on revenue.Law:ORC § 2915.01 et seq.

While there have been many forms of gambling that are illegal in Ohio, there are also games of chance, bingo, and skill-based games that are legal and whose proceeds go to charitable groups or non- profit entities like the Eagles, Veterans of Foreign Wars, or churches.

Bingo is a highly regulated activity in this state. In order to conduct bingo, a group must be considered a "charitable organization" and be issued a license from the Ohio Attorney General's Charitable Law Section.
